WebJul 26, 2024 · According to ACCA Global, the average annual salary for an ACCA trainee is approximately £19,300, which is approximately $27,482. Partly qualified ACCAs earn around £25,800 and finalists earn an average of £30,700 annually. This is approximately $36,737 and $43,715 respectively. ACCA … WebFees and Passing Rates. CIMA is slightly more expensive than ACCA in terms of the examination cost. The cost of ACCA qualification comes around £1,500 – £2,000, while that of CIMA qualification is in the range of £2,500 – £3,000. Given the historical passing rates, it is fair to say that both courses are moderately difficult.
